Перейти к публикации

Как это делается в T-Flex


Рекомендованные сообщения



Неа, цель была смоделировать витки трансформатора. 2 слоя по n-витков. Ну и есессно, сердечник прямоугольный. http://cccp3d.ru/topic/67658-priamougolnaia-spiral/?p=602131

 

Немного изменим управление построением спирали из сообщ. 1205 и готово.

post-11848-0-93417600-1399467376.jpg

post-11848-0-13015500-1399467385.jpg

post-11848-0-30527900-1399467395.gif

Ссылка на сообщение
Поделиться на других сайтах

Поддерживаю предыдущего оратора! Вот, клубок шерсти уже готов, теперь можно связать из него свитер! Это не шутка, было бы время, точке же можно задать любой путь.   

Ссылка на сообщение
Поделиться на других сайтах

Поддерживаю предыдущего оратора! Вот, клубок шерсти уже готов, теперь можно связать из него свитер! Это не шутка, было бы время, точке же можно задать любой путь.   

Красиво смотрится, не спорю, однако если убрать скругления углов, то сплайн сделает своё чёрное дело(, плюс самопересечения, плюс если не круглое сечение, то будет кручение, ну и т.д. Так что возможности ОЧЕНЬ сильно ограничены.

Ссылка на сообщение
Поделиться на других сайтах
... если не круглое сечение, то будет кручение ...

Ну это как мы захотим. Надо - будем крутить, не надо - не будем. http://cccp3d.ru/topic/33464-pruzhina/?p=547824 У ТФ очень хорошие возможности по управлению положением профиля в пространстве.

Ссылка на сообщение
Поделиться на других сайтах

 

... если не круглое сечение, то будет кручение ...

Ну это как мы захотим. Надо - будем крутить, не надо - не будем. http://cccp3d.ru/topic/33464-pruzhina/?p=547824 У ТФ очень хорошие возможности по управлению положением профиля в пространстве.

 

А теперь всё тоже самое, но без скруглений профиля с постоянным положением сечения, относительно траектории. Отклонений на углах не должно быть.

Ссылка на сообщение
Поделиться на других сайтах
 ... без скруглений профиля с постоянным положением сечения, относительно траектории. Отклонений на углах не должно быть.

И как Вы себе это представляете? Или я что-то не понял?

Ссылка на сообщение
Поделиться на других сайтах
И как Вы себе это представляете?

Физически представляю, как сделать автоматом во Флексе - нет. Можно в рукопашку.

182f3e974953.png

Ссылка на сообщение
Поделиться на других сайтах

Типо того, на углах траектории не должно быть плавности, а на теле можно гладко соединить или плавно докручивать до следующего угла. 

Пусть будет хоть так. Вопрос как создать траекторию  в автомате.

c8dfe7d1053d.png

Ссылка на сообщение
Поделиться на других сайтах

Можно, конечно, поэкспериментировать. Но практическая ценность таких построений (на мой взгляд) сомнительна. Разве что из любви к искусству.

 

 

post-11848-0-81162400-1399549047.jpg

Ссылка на сообщение
Поделиться на других сайтах
  • 2 недели спустя...

Задачу сопряжения труб http://cccp3d.ru/topic/36924-peresechenie-trub/?p=532754 в ТФ можно решить так:

1. Создаем рабочую плоскость, занимающую некоторое среднее положение относительно осей сопрягаемых труб (1, 2)

2. Проецируем оси труб на эту плоскость и строим окружность заданного радиуса, касательную к проекциям осей (3, 4). Вместо окружности можно построить и другой профиль.

3. Выталкиваем построенный на основе окружности 3D профиль и получаем цилиндр. Оси сопрягаемых труб касательны к его поверхности (5).

4. На основе осей труб строим поверхность и отсекаем ей часть цилиндра (7).

5. На основе ребра усеченного цилиндра строим 3D путь, который является осью сопрягающей трубы (8, 9).

6. Строим трубу (10).

7. Строим сопряжение труб (11...13), которое может легко менять радиус. Для этого надо на эскизе 4 просто изменить радиус окружности.

Т.е. мы как бы намотали кусок трубы на цилиндр, начав и закончив намотку в заданных точках. Что касается минимизации длины сопрягающего участка, то это также можно выполнить, найдя оптимальное положение рабочей плоскости (т.е. положения цилиндра относительно сопрягаемых труб).

 

post-11848-0-76912900-1400674324_thumb.jpg

Ссылка на сообщение
Поделиться на других сайтах

У меня другое предложение.

1. Строим первую точку на первой оси(по наименьшему расстоянию между элементами).

2. Строим вторую точку на второй оси(по наименьшему расстоянию между элементами).

3. Строим путь трубопровода. Конец первой трубы - точка из первого пункта - точка из второго пункта - конец второй трубы.

4. Строим трубу.

Получаем результат, разбиваем на колена(операция разделение). Чтоб не было проставки между коленами, ставим радиус побольше и система делает без колена. Получаем полностью изменяемый вариант с наименьшим количеством телодвижений.

Картинка в разборе.

9589715e8109.jpg

По моему тут ТФ на высоте))

 

Без имени 1.zip

Ссылка на сообщение
Поделиться на других сайтах

@SilaMusli, @BSV1, Хорошо, что пользователи T-Flex не обошли вниманием задачку.

Но все же интересует проблема кратчайшего расстояния. В условиях приведенной здесь геометрии для двух одинаковых гибов радиусом 40. Тупо длину траектории. А лучше каждого сегмента. Как бы есть свои подводные камни у SW и хотелось бы сравнить результаты. Возможно это?

Ссылка на сообщение
Поделиться на других сайтах

@SilaMusli, @BSV1, Хорошо, что пользователи T-Flex не обошли вниманием задачку.

Но все же интересует проблема кратчайшего расстояния. В условиях приведенной здесь геометрии для двух одинаковых гибов радиусом 40. Тупо длину траектории. А лучше каждого сегмента. Как бы есть свои подводные камни у SW и хотелось бы сравнить результаты. Возможно это?

Посмотрите описание построения, там уже по наименьшему расстоянию. Первые два пункта. Про радиусы тоже я написал, хошь одинаковые по 40, хошь одинаковые по максимуму, как на картинке.

99190f098aa8.jpg

Ссылка на сообщение
Поделиться на других сайтах

@SilaMusli, А не могли бы вы скинуть траектории (центральные линии) этих колен в нейтральном формате (STEP, IGES) применительно к геометрии по ссылке?

Ссылка на сообщение
Поделиться на других сайтах

@SilaMusli, А не могли бы вы скинуть траектории (центральные линии) этих колен в нейтральном формате (STEP, IGES) применительно к геометрии по ссылке?

Можете глянуть на видео, без разницы какие траектории(главное что б минимальное расстояние было больше двух радиусов скругления и трубы не пересекались). Ну если настаиваете, чуть позже сделаю по тем размерам. Хотя я исходник выложил, это может любой сделать в ТФ.

Ссылка на сообщение
Поделиться на других сайтах
это может любой сделать в ТФ

Увы, только не я. T-Flex не установлен по причине моей с ним несовместимости. Не сочтите за труд, если возможно.

Ссылка на сообщение
Поделиться на других сайтах
  • SHARit закрыл это тему
  • SHARit разблокировал тему
  • SHARit закрепил это тему

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• ispite
      Здравствуйте, не могу построить стандартную сетку, что не позволяет дальше провести расчёт. Получается сделать сетку "на основе кривизны", но солид отказывается считать, после нажатия кнопки "запустить исследование" происходит сбой. https://disk.yandex.ru/d/D8wvRbYMW1lWjQ
    • ddm
      изготовить по чертежу с последующим покрытием,цинкование ,по 1000 шт каждой позиции ,предложение отправить на почту qwer463@yandex.ru
    • sklide008
      И еще можно ли задать горчие клавиши на кнопки открыть, скрыть и тд?
    • sklide008
      Подскажите, пожалуйста, в инвенторе есть такой пункт упорядочи по алфавиту дерево. Здесь найти такого не могу, пытался treesorter ставить но он добавляет просто в папку а не сортирует в дереве. Есть ли такой макрос чтобы все детали в дереве по порядку и алфавиту шли?
    • stanislavz
      Есть станок с данным контроллером. Все работает. Недавно была проблема с передачей данных - установил запасной контроллер. А запасной контроллер сказал нет работе. Проблема была в программе компьютера для передачи данных. Грустно, досадно, контроллер был куплен как рабочий. Как бы и не горит, но необходимо поправить. Плата управления с процессором mc68020, память hm628128-10. Память буферным питанием от 3 батареек + 0,5 Фарада на плате как буфер для замены батареек на 1 сутки. Лежало долго, без батареек. Симптомы: После первого включения, в памяти были и программы и параметры (0 странность). Честно, удивило. Но - система жутко тормозит, отклик на нажатие кнопки 3-5 секунд. В таком режиме сумел закачать машинные параметры под свой станок. Но это заняло час.. 4 строки и ждет секунд 10 итд. Есть видео. Перекинул с рабочего контроллера, БП, плату плц, ээпром плц - все то же. Проверил осциллографом кварцы живые , частота есть, амплитуда хорошая. 1 странность - после манипуляций по замене батарейки, старые записи из памяти исчезли. Ничего не коротнул. Возможно 0,5 Ф был не заряжен. Там тоже необходимы сутки для зарядки. Но как оно было запечатоно до этого - мистика. 2 странность. Если плата лежит ночь без питания, только с буфером - потом 2-3 минуты работает хорошо. 3 аналогично работает 2-3 минуты если питание отключить и очистить питание памяти (выпаял 0,5 Ф буфер с платы) Проверка памяти на старте есть. Проходит хорошо. На зависает, на холодную пайку не похоже. Шевелил / двигал все. Да и не виснет, именно тормозит. При том если оставить на час - тоже все стабильно плохо. Если набрать быстро 5 символей- экран сразу пуст, но после задержки символы будут на экране. Заказал второй процессор и память. 10 штук. Подавал прямо 5 вольт на память - все так же. Токи потребления между плохой и хорошей платой смогу проверит.    
    • brigval
    • Ветерок
      "увеличение оптимизации". Оптимизацию невозможно ни увеличить, ни уменьшить.
    • gudstartup
      @boomeeeer может от страны зависит
    • david1920
      нет время нет заниматься да и информации новой нет Это я на других станках делал
    • gudstartup
      @david1920 имеется ввиду платы на системах с сертификацией опций фалом oprminf старые в расчет не принимаются вы свой 18i восстановили?
×
×
  • Создать...